Home
last modified time | relevance | path

Searched refs:scsi_done (Results 1 – 25 of 99) sorted by relevance

1234

/Linux-v5.4/drivers/staging/unisys/visorhba/
Dvisorhba_main.c384 scsicmd->scsi_done(scsicmd); in visorhba_abort_handler()
411 scsicmd->scsi_done(scsicmd); in visorhba_device_reset_handler()
440 scsicmd->scsi_done(scsicmd); in visorhba_bus_reset_handler()
534 scsicmd->scsi_done = visorhba_cmnd_done; in visorhba_queue_command_lck()
743 if (scsicmd->scsi_done) in visorhba_serverdown_complete()
744 scsicmd->scsi_done(scsicmd); in visorhba_serverdown_complete()
910 scsicmd->scsi_done(scsicmd); in complete_scsi_command()
/Linux-v5.4/drivers/scsi/
Dps3rom.c212 cmd->scsi_done = done; in ps3rom_queuecommand_lck()
242 cmd->scsi_done(cmd); in ps3rom_queuecommand_lck()
327 cmd->scsi_done(cmd); in ps3rom_interrupt()
Dmyrb.c1286 scmd->scsi_done(scmd); in myrb_pthru_queuecommand()
1441 scmd->scsi_done(scmd); in myrb_ldev_queuecommand()
1447 scmd->scsi_done(scmd); in myrb_ldev_queuecommand()
1460 scmd->scsi_done(scmd); in myrb_ldev_queuecommand()
1464 scmd->scsi_done(scmd); in myrb_ldev_queuecommand()
1478 scmd->scsi_done(scmd); in myrb_ldev_queuecommand()
1488 scmd->scsi_done(scmd); in myrb_ldev_queuecommand()
1498 scmd->scsi_done(scmd); in myrb_ldev_queuecommand()
1502 scmd->scsi_done(scmd); in myrb_ldev_queuecommand()
1519 scmd->scsi_done(scmd); in myrb_ldev_queuecommand()
[all …]
Dqlogicfas408.c424 (icmd->scsi_done) (icmd); in ql_ihandl()
452 cmd->scsi_done = done; in qlogicfas408_queuecommand_lck()
Dwd33c93.c383 cmd->scsi_done = done; in wd33c93_queuecommand_lck()
859 cmd->scsi_done(cmd); in wd33c93_intr()
1186 cmd->scsi_done(cmd); in wd33c93_intr()
1270 cmd->scsi_done(cmd); in wd33c93_intr()
1306 cmd->scsi_done(cmd); in wd33c93_intr()
1636 cmd->scsi_done(cmd); in wd33c93_abort()
1711 cmd->scsi_done(cmd); in wd33c93_abort()
Daha1542.c349 if (!tmp_cmd || !tmp_cmd->scsi_done) { in aha1542_interrupt()
356 my_done = tmp_cmd->scsi_done; in aha1542_interrupt()
408 cmd->scsi_done(cmd); in aha1542_queuecommand()
461 shost_printk(KERN_DEBUG, sh, "Sending command (%d %p)...", mbo, cmd->scsi_done); in aha1542_queuecommand()
DNCR5380.c534 cmd->scsi_done(cmd); in complete_cmd()
560 cmd->scsi_done(cmd); in NCR5380_queue_command()
2238 cmd->scsi_done(cmd); /* No tag or busy flag to worry about */ in NCR5380_abort()
2334 cmd->scsi_done(cmd); in bus_reset_cleanup()
2378 scmd->scsi_done(scmd); in NCR5380_host_reset()
Dmegaraid.c378 scmd->scsi_done = done; in megaraid_queue_lck()
585 cmd->scsi_done(cmd); in mega_build_cmd()
604 cmd->scsi_done(cmd); in mega_build_cmd()
616 cmd->scsi_done(cmd); in mega_build_cmd()
636 cmd->scsi_done(cmd); in mega_build_cmd()
654 cmd->scsi_done(cmd); in mega_build_cmd()
669 cmd->scsi_done(cmd); in mega_build_cmd()
865 cmd->scsi_done(cmd); in mega_build_cmd()
888 cmd->scsi_done(cmd); in mega_build_cmd()
1659 cmd->scsi_done(cmd); in mega_rundoneq()
D3w-xxxx.c1165 tw_dev->srb[request_id]->scsi_done(tw_dev->srb[request_id]); in tw_setfeature()
1310 srb->scsi_done(srb); in tw_reset_device_extension()
1512 tw_dev->srb[request_id]->scsi_done(tw_dev->srb[request_id]); in tw_scsiop_mode_sense()
1803 tw_dev->srb[request_id]->scsi_done(tw_dev->srb[request_id]); in tw_scsiop_request_sense()
1937 SCpnt->scsi_done = done; in tw_scsi_queue_lck()
2173 tw_dev->srb[request_id]->scsi_done(tw_dev->srb[request_id]); in DEF_SCSI_QCMD()
Dmac53c94.c86 cmd->scsi_done = done; in mac53c94_queue_lck()
352 (*cmd->scsi_done)(cmd); in cmd_done()
Dvmw_pvscsi.c635 cmd->scsi_done(cmd); in pvscsi_complete_request()
778 cmd->scsi_done = done; in pvscsi_queue_lck()
852 cmd->scsi_done(cmd); in DEF_SCSI_QCMD()
878 cmd->scsi_done(cmd); in pvscsi_reset_all()
Dips.c939 scb->scsi_cmd->scsi_done(scb->scsi_cmd); in __ips_eh_reset()
949 scsi_cmd->scsi_done(scsi_cmd); in __ips_eh_reset()
968 scb->scsi_cmd->scsi_done(scb->scsi_cmd); in __ips_eh_reset()
978 scsi_cmd->scsi_done(scsi_cmd); in __ips_eh_reset()
997 scb->scsi_cmd->scsi_done(scb->scsi_cmd); in __ips_eh_reset()
1067 SC->scsi_done = done; in ips_queue_lck()
1102 SC->scsi_done(SC); in ips_queue_lck()
2577 scb->scsi_cmd->scsi_done(scb->scsi_cmd); in ips_next()
2585 scb->scsi_cmd->scsi_done(scb->scsi_cmd); in ips_next()
2710 scb->scsi_cmd->scsi_done(scb->scsi_cmd); in ips_next()
[all …]
/Linux-v5.4/drivers/scsi/fnic/
Dfnic_scsi.c559 sc->scsi_done = done; in fnic_queuecommand_lck()
1049 if (sc->scsi_done) in fnic_fcpio_icmnd_cmpl_handler()
1050 sc->scsi_done(sc); in fnic_fcpio_icmnd_cmpl_handler()
1191 if (sc->scsi_done) { in fnic_fcpio_itmf_cmpl_handler()
1204 sc->scsi_done(sc); in fnic_fcpio_itmf_cmpl_handler()
1428 if (sc->scsi_done) { in fnic_cleanup_io()
1443 sc->scsi_done(sc); in fnic_cleanup_io()
1496 if (sc->scsi_done) { in fnic_wq_copy_cleanup_handler()
1505 sc->scsi_done(sc); in fnic_wq_copy_cleanup_handler()
2036 if (sc->scsi_done) { in fnic_abort_cmd()
[all …]
/Linux-v5.4/drivers/scsi/aacraid/
Daachba.c336 if (unlikely(!scsicmd || !scsicmd->scsi_done)) { in aac_valid_context()
561 scsicmd->scsi_done(scsicmd); in get_container_name_callback()
617 scsicmd->scsi_done(scsicmd); in aac_probe_container_callback2()
813 scsicmd->scsi_done = (void (*)(struct scsi_cmnd*))aac_probe_container_callback1; in aac_probe_container()
1094 scsicmd->scsi_done(scsicmd); in get_container_serial_callback()
1198 cmd->scsi_done(cmd); in aac_bounds_32()
2403 scsicmd->scsi_done(scsicmd); in io_callback()
2475 scsicmd->scsi_done(scsicmd); in aac_read()
2501 scsicmd->scsi_done(scsicmd); in aac_read()
2567 scsicmd->scsi_done(scsicmd); in aac_write()
[all …]
/Linux-v5.4/drivers/target/loopback/
Dtcm_loop.c160 sc->scsi_done(sc); in tcm_loop_submission_work()
179 sc->scsi_done(sc); in tcm_loop_queuecommand()
562 sc->scsi_done(sc); in tcm_loop_queue_data_in()
590 sc->scsi_done(sc); in tcm_loop_queue_status()
/Linux-v5.4/drivers/scsi/snic/
Dsnic_scsi.c345 sc->scsi_done(sc); in snic_queuecommand()
679 if (sc->scsi_done) in snic_icmnd_cmpl_handler()
680 sc->scsi_done(sc); in snic_icmnd_cmpl_handler()
858 if (sc->scsi_done) { in snic_process_itmf_cmpl()
864 sc->scsi_done(sc); in snic_process_itmf_cmpl()
1482 sc->scsi_done(sc); in snic_abort_finish()
1862 sc->scsi_done(sc); in snic_dr_clean_single_req()
2507 if (sc->scsi_done) { in snic_scsi_cleanup()
2513 sc->scsi_done(sc); in snic_scsi_cleanup()
/Linux-v5.4/drivers/staging/rts5208/
Drtsx.c143 srb->scsi_done = done; in queuecommand_lck()
439 chip->srb->scsi_done(chip->srb); in rtsx_control_thread()
651 chip->srb->scsi_done(dev->chip->srb); in quiesce_and_remove_host()
/Linux-v5.4/Documentation/scsi/
Dscsi_eh.txt14 [1-2-1] Completing a scmd w/ scsi_done
44 command by calling scsi_done callback passed from midlayer when
48 [1-2-1] Completing a scmd w/ scsi_done
50 For all non-EH commands, scsi_done() is the completion callback. It
294 with scsi_done(). scsi_decide_disposition() always returns
/Linux-v5.4/include/scsi/
Dscsi_cmnd.h123 void (*scsi_done) (struct scsi_cmnd *); member
Dscsi_host.h503 rc = func_name##_lck (cmd, cmd->scsi_done); \
/Linux-v5.4/drivers/usb/storage/
Duas.c231 cmnd->scsi_done(cmnd); in uas_try_complete()
628 cmnd->scsi_done(cmnd); in uas_queuecommand_lck()
636 cmnd->scsi_done(cmnd); in uas_queuecommand_lck()
651 cmnd->scsi_done = done; in uas_queuecommand_lck()
/Linux-v5.4/drivers/scsi/bfa/
Dbfad_im.c99 cmnd->scsi_done(cmnd); in bfa_cb_ioim_done()
127 cmnd->scsi_done(cmnd); in bfa_cb_ioim_good_comp()
229 cmnd->scsi_done(cmnd); in bfad_im_abort_handler()
1236 cmnd->scsi_done = done; in bfad_im_queuecommand_lck()
/Linux-v5.4/drivers/scsi/qedf/
Dqedf_io.c961 sc_cmd->scsi_done(sc_cmd); in qedf_queuecommand()
971 sc_cmd->scsi_done(sc_cmd); in qedf_queuecommand()
980 sc_cmd->scsi_done(sc_cmd); in qedf_queuecommand()
990 sc_cmd->scsi_done(sc_cmd); in qedf_queuecommand()
1309 sc_cmd->scsi_done(sc_cmd); in qedf_scsi_completion()
1384 if (!sc_cmd->scsi_done) { in qedf_scsi_done()
1415 sc_cmd->scsi_done(sc_cmd); in qedf_scsi_done()
/Linux-v5.4/drivers/scsi/pcmcia/
Dsym53c500_cs.c495 curSC->scsi_done(curSC); in SYM53C500_intr()
559 data->current_SC->scsi_done = done; in SYM53C500_queue_lck()
/Linux-v5.4/drivers/scsi/esas2r/
Desas2r_main.c825 cmd->scsi_done(cmd); in esas2r_queuecommand()
989 cmd->scsi_done(cmd); in esas2r_eh_abort()
1055 cmd->scsi_done(cmd); in esas2r_eh_abort()
1536 rq->cmd->scsi_done(rq->cmd); in esas2r_complete_request_cb()

1234